Using an RF sputtering and etching module silicon carbide was deposited upon the surface of (100) and (111) silicon, (111) (110) (100) tungsten, and (0001) alpha SiC. Almost all deposits were amorphous initially but after thermal annealing, the thin films on the (100) silicon and on (0001) alpha became single crystal layers. Silicodes of tungsten were formed on the tungsten substrates after annealing. (Author).

Thin films of beta silicon carbide were prepared on alpha silicon carbide substrates by the chemical vapor deposition (CVD) technique involving the hydrogen reduction of silane and propane. The films were prepared under a variety of conditions and subsequently subjected to thermal annealing cycles between 1600 degrees C and 2000 degrees C. It is shown that the single crystallinity of the beta films improved with continued annealing. The beta polytype was found to be stable over the entire range of temperatures studied.
